Odoo是一款开源的企业资源计划(ERP)软件,它提供众多模块,包括销售、采购、库存管理、人力资源管理等。使用Docker部署Odoo可以帮助用户快速搭建Odoo环境,提高部署效率和便捷性。下面将介绍如何在Linux系统上使用Docker进行Odoo的部署。
首先,我们需要确保系统已经更新到最新状态,可以使用以下命令进行更新:
sudo apt update
接下来,我们需要安装Docker,Docker是一款开源的应用容器引擎,可以让开发者打包应用程序和依赖包到一个可移植的容器中,然后发布到任何流行的Linux机器上,也可以实现虚拟化。
可以使用以下命令在Linux系统上安装Docker:
sudo apt install docker.io
完成Docker安装后,我们需要上传Docker容器文件。如果是在Windows系统上进行操作,可以按下Windows键+R键,打开“运行”,输入cmd,打开命令行。然后使用cd命令跳转到存放Docker容器文件的文件夹。如果有其他工具可以上传文件,也可以使用该工具进行上传。
在Linux系统上使用Docker部署Odoo的具体步骤如下:
1. 下载Odoo Docker镜像
首先,我们需要在Docker Hub上找到官方的Odoo镜像,可以使用以下命令进行下载:
sudo docker pull odoo
2. 运行Odoo容器
下载完成后,我们可以使用以下命令来运行Odoo容器:
sudo docker run -d -e POSTGRES_USER=odoo -e POSTGRES_PASSWORD=odoo --name db -d postgres:12
sudo docker run -p 8069:8069 --name odoo --link db:db -t odoo
上述命令中,-d参数表示在后台运行容器,-e参数用于设置环境变量,--name参数用于指定容器名称,-p参数用于映射端口,--link参数用于链接数据库容器。
3. 访问Odoo
在容器运行后,我们可以通过浏览器访问 http://localhost:8069 或者 http://服务器IP:8069 来访问Odoo,并进行相关配置和使用。
通过以上步骤,我们就可以在Linux系统上使用Docker快速部署Odoo。使用Docker部署Odoo可以帮助用户简化部署流程,提高部署效率,同时还可以实现快速扩容和灵活部署的优势。希望以上内容能够对您有所帮助。